简介:自训练和半监督学习是机器学习领域中的重要概念,它们在处理未标记数据和提升分类器性能方面具有显著优势。本文将详细介绍自训练和半监督学习的基本原理、应用及工作流程。
在机器学习领域中,数据是算法性能的关键因素。然而,标记数据的过程可能耗时且成本高昂。为了解决这个问题,自训练和半监督学习等方法应运而生。它们能够利用未标记的数据,通过特定的算法流程,提升分类器的性能。
一、自训练
自训练是一种特殊的半监督学习方法,其基本原理如下:
二、半监督学习
半监督学习是一种介于监督学习和无监督学习之间的方法。它利用未标记的数据来提高分类器的性能。半监督学习的常用方法包括生成模型、协同训练和半监督聚类等。
在实际应用中,自训练和半监督学习可以结合使用。例如,可以使用自训练方法来生成“伪标签”,然后将这些标签与原始标记数据合并,形成新的训练集,再使用半监督学习算法进行训练。这样可以充分利用未标记数据和已标记数据的优势,进一步提高分类器的性能。
总结:自训练和半监督学习是处理未标记数据的有效方法,能够帮助我们提高分类器的性能和泛化能力。通过合理利用这些技术,我们可以更好地应对数据标记成本高昂、数据不平衡等问题。在实际应用中,我们可以根据具体任务的需求选择合适的自训练或半监督学习方法,并结合其他机器学习技术,如集成学习、深度学习等,以获得更优的性能表现。